EATON — Preble County resident Idris Daugherty celebrated her 100th birthday on Thursday Sept. 3, and received 145 cards including one from President of the United States Barrack Obama and First Lady Michelle Obama. Daugherty was adopted at three years old after being born in Palestine, Ohio. She married in 1934 and was married for 50 years. She adopted a daughter of her own while spending the majority of her life as a farmer in New Madison. Daugherty now lives in a local nursing home and is a frequent visitor to the Preble County Senior Center. Pictured, Daugherty receives a cake during the September Birthday Bash held at the Preble County Senior Center on Wednesday, Sept. 23.
